  Post-war Violence in Italy: A Struggle for Memory

Inhoud: The Resistance at the root of Italian democracy is still the object of political and often controversial debate, 60 years on. This is related to the various phases of political development in Italy: from the early post-war years, characterized by the conflict associated with the ideological clashes of the Cold War, to the 1960s and 1970s, afflicted by terrorism, to the fall of the Berlin Wall and then to the collapse of the party system. Diverse, sometimes conflicting memories of the Resistance have emerged, linked not only to the numerous forms characterizing the struggle against Nazi-Fascism, but also to the varying motives, ideals and politics which animated fighters on both sides. With the new bipolar political system and the rise of the Right, the Resistance has returned to being one of the most prominent features of political controversy. This manifests itself in editorial strategies and extensive media operations in which memories representing those people who are opposed to the ideals of the Resistance seem to have the upper hand.
